I think that looks superb! What's the nameplate on the side?

I'll have to track it down for a pic.

66721 = Harry Beck, the designer of the tube map as we know it today.

For the benefit of the photographers out there, each side of 66721 is different - one side is today's tube map while the other seems to be a retro 1930s version.

66718 has new name - Sir Peter Hendy CBE
